Technical Roadmap & Future Outlook of Charging System Components

As global electric vehicle architectures transition from standard 400V to high-power 800V and 1000V+ platforms, the demands on thermal management and mechanical integrity have reached unprecedented levels. The expansion of Megawatt Charging Systems (MCS) for commercial heavy-duty fleets and ultra-fast passenger vehicle charging requires a fundamental shift in core raw materials and fabrication processes.

Advanced Metallurgy & Forging

Traditional CNC machining is increasingly being replaced by precision cold forging. Cold forging preserves the native metallic grain orientation, significantly reducing electrical resistance and enhancing mechanical toughness. For high-current contact terminals in EV couplers, customized cold forged oxygen-free copper components guarantee minimal power loss and long cycle lifespan without structural degradation.

Next-Gen Thermal Mitigation

Continuous delivery of 500A+ currents during ultra-fast DC charging generates substantial thermal loads. Our roadmap integrates liquid-cooled terminal channels directly within high-voltage assemblies, optimized using computational fluid dynamics (CFD). Combined with custom-molded die-cut EPDM rubber foam insulation and sealing, we prevent moisture ingress and safeguard against structural thermal runaway.

Macro-Industry Solutions: Integrating Energy Storage & Infrastructure

Modern charging networks cannot function in isolation from the broader utility grid. High-power DC fast stations place high impulse loads on power grids, making local energy storage systems (ESS) and grid buffering solutions crucial for peak-shaving and energy conservation.

Grid Stabilization & Supercapacitors

To mitigate transient voltage sags caused by high-power vehicle charging demands, our heavy-duty supercapacitor modules (ranging from 2.7V 600f cells to high-voltage 160V industrial energy storage blocks) act as rapid response energy buffers. These units charge during off-peak windows and discharge instantaneously to supply peak power, reducing local grid reliance. They provide long-term reliability for solar power integration and marine electrical recovery systems.

  • Peak Power Shaving: Reduces peak electrical tariffs for commercial charging operators.
  • Ultra-High Thermal Range: Reliable operation from -40°C to +65°C under intensive cycling.

Why is cold forging preferred over machining for manufacturing EV charging contact pins?
Cold forging reshapes the metal without cutting, which preserves and aligns the material's internal grain structure. This process increases electrical and thermal conductivity while reducing porosity. For high-power EV charging terminals that handle hundreds of amps, cold forged copper contacts help minimize electrical resistance, reduce heat generation, and extend the operating life of the coupler.
What functions do supercapacitors serve in solar energy storage and EV charging networks?
Supercapacitors (such as 2.7V 600F cells or 160V industrial blocks) provide fast response and high cycle life. They act as power buffers that can charge and discharge quickly. In solar-assisted charging setups, they help smooth out voltage fluctuations caused by changes in sunlight and vehicle charging loads, protecting grid equipment and batteries from electrical stress.
How does customizable EPDM foam secure and protect sensitive electronics?
Custom-shaped EPDM foam parts provide weather sealing, vibration damping, and electrical insulation. EPDM is highly resistant to ozone, UV exposure, and wide temperature variations (-40°C to +150°C). This makes it suitable for sealing battery boxes, control modules, and outdoor charging enclosures against water and dust ingress (supporting IP67/IP68 protection).
